working with and for others


2016 to present


In 2018, Joseph played the role of Sylvia in Ja?Theatre Company's production of /SYLVIA, at Voila Festival, London.

“Joseph Morgan Schofield ... is an utterly charming Sylvia, witty, observant, gossipy, pensive, with a commanding stage presence most notable in the long silences deliciously savoured to the last almost unbearable second ... an interesting hour spent in the company of the immensely watchable Joseph Morgan Schofield.”

Lola McKeith | Mark Aspen | Nov 2018

“It’s rare for a drag performance to be engaging without the use of high-energy theatricality, but [Schofield] succeeds first and foremost on this level. The cigarette smoke-filled, slumberous atmosphere of the piece gives it a sense of eternity”
Ciaran Hammond | Total Theatre | Nov 2018

In 2017, they worked with hancok and kelly, in UNION II:(Affective Labour) at Wake Festival, Folkestone, for ]performance s p a c e[.

In 2016, they performed with Sheree Rose and Martin O'Brien in Sanctuary Ring at SPILL Festival, Ipswich; with David Hoyle in the Prime of Ms David Hoyle at Chelsea Theatre, London; and with Neil Barlett for Duckie's Lady Malcolm's Servants Ball at the Bishopsgate Institute.
